Just saw on IGN the full track listing for Band Hero....but the more important thing I saw was that 61 (of the 65) BH tracks will be importable into GH5!
http://ps3.ign.com/articles/103/1036302p1.html
"The week Band Hero hits store shelves, 69 tracks from the acclaimed Guitar Hero 5 will be available to import for Xbox 360 video game and entertainment system from Microsoft for 480 Microsoft Points, on the PlayStation 3 computer entertainment system for $5.99, and Wii for 600 Wii Points. In addition, 61 of the chart-topping hits featured in Band Hero can be imported into Guitar Hero 5 for Xbox 360 for 420 Microsoft Points, on the PlayStation 3 system for $4.99, and Wii for 500 Wii Points. The previously released forward compatible songs from Guitar Hero World Tour and Guitar Hero Smash Hits will also be available for import into Band Hero at launch. Finally, Guitar Hero fans can play almost all of their previously purchased Guitar Hero downloadable content in Band Hero, for a music library of up to 300 tracks."

You know, as I was playing Guitar Hero 5, i thought to myself "okay this is finally on par with Rock Band 2"
BUT, then we had a Rock Band/Guitar Hero party. After watching how the beginner charts were so difficult in Guitar Hero, that led me back to believing Rock Band is still superior. Sure you're playing with only 3 of the frets, but you're playing EVERY SINGLE NOTE on easy which is not very user friendly. Then Beginner does the exact same thing where you just strum every note. The people who never played before were getting frustrated with Guitar Hero. They much preferred Rock Band.
